Mark Weingard –

THE CREATOR OF INIALA

Iniala is one of the most beautiful hotels in all of Phuket. It combines unique design elements with wonderfully artistic touches. We were fortunate enough to be able to sit down with Mark Weingard, the owner of Iniala, for a little chat about how and why he got started in the business, as well as some of his other views on life in Phuket.

WHEN DID YOU FIRST BUILD PROPERTY HERE?

In 1999 I built a house here; there wasn’t much around at the time. It was my own piece of paradise. WHAT IS YOUR EARLIEST MEMORY FROM CHILDHOOD?

I was an only child, my father died when I was 10. That really changed me. I thought I would die before his age. He died in a car crash, he was a taxi driver. I traveled a lot when I was young, I worked with youth organizations. I always wanted to travel and see the world. At 19, I left Manchester and went to London. At 24 I went to Singapore WHAT DID YOU GAIN FROM YOUR EXPERIENCES IN EARLY LIFE?

I was in a youth organization for all of North England and Scotland at the age of 16. It taught me leadership skills and how to organize things. MY PARENTS RAISED THEIR CHILDREN TO LEARN the value of life and quality of life and to get

experiences in life, like other families do.

WHO WAS YOUR HERO AT THE TIME?

I did not have heroes. There were people I looked up to, my Grandfather, my Mother. I learned many things from them. WHAT IS SOMETHING YOU BELIEVE ABOUT LIFE?

I believe life is short, we don’t know what is around the corner. I think it’s best to fill your life with inspirational people and to do as much as possible. I tried to build a charity, to help people, also in orphanages. I don’t like to plan too far ahead, I think it’s best to be organic and look for opportunities instead of being rigid with planning. I enjoy being a part of a community. DO YOU CHOOSE ALL THE ART IN THE HOTEL?

Phuket is a beautiful place but the hotels are not always unique, we wanted to make a difference. Design, art, gastronomy, hospitality and philanthropy are our 5 main tenets. We don’t want it to be just a hotel, we wanted to bring in different aspects. I chose most of the art here but Stephen Pettifoot, an art critic from Bangkok helped me in some of the selections. We also hope to help people here with their own designs. The place is like a living gallery. WHAT IS ART TO YOU? IS IT LIFE?

Art is decoration. Family and friends are life for me. Art is a way to enrich the place and the culture WHAT IS FRIENDSHIP FOR YOU?

People you love and trust. You help each other. I believe in helping people, not just friends and family. We have IF: Inspiration foundation, helping all around the world in need. People say you can’t have more than 5 real friends in the world, but I don’t believe that. There are many good people out there.
